E.C. Watkins papers, 1877 February 23

Letter from E. C. Watkins, Rockford, Mich., to A. B. Turner, enclosing a petition signed by 94 Rockford citizens requesting reappointment of J.M. Spore as postmaster of Rockford, Mich.

0.2 linear ft. (1 wallet)
